Początkujące programowanie z blokami
Rozdział
>
Poziom

Funkcje i procedury
Funkcje z argumentami

Cel

Użyj niestandardowej funkcji, aby podlać wszystkie uprawy na polu, pisząc nie więcej niż trzynaście (13) linii kodu.

Parametr to wartość, którą przekazujesz do funkcji podczas jej wywoływania. Podczas tworzenia niestandardowych funkcji możesz dodawać parametry, aby wprowadzić pewne urozmaicenia w wykonywanym kodzie.

Istnieje kilka upraw, które wymagają podlania kolejno, dlatego użyj niestandardowej funkcji, aby uprościć swój kod i zmniejszyć liczbę linii, które musisz napisać.

Użyj bloku define function, aby utworzyć funkcję o nazwie water_crops. Dodaj do funkcji parametr o nazwie count. Wewnątrz funkcji użyj bloku pętli for z zmienną x od 0 do count - 1. Wewnątrz pętli, przejdź do przodu o 2 kroki, skręć w lewo, podlej, a następnie skręć w prawo.

Parametr count w powyższej funkcji pozwala kontrolować, ile razy pętla ma się powtórzyć. Dzięki tej funkcji nie tylko możesz uruchomić pętlę za pomocą pojedynczego wywołania funkcji, ale również ustawić, ile razy pętla ma zostać powtórzona. Na przykład: wywołanie water_crops z argumentem 4 spowoduje, że pętla wewnątrz funkcji wykona się cztery (4) razy.

Zdefiniuj i użyj tej funkcji, aby podlać uprawy, pisząc nie więcej niż trzynaście (13) linii kodu.

Księga Kodów